Low
Alice wanders the countryside with a dark secret. She is quickly taken hostage by Edward, a deeply troubled outsider. He becomes infatuated with her, determined to show her a secret of his own. As the two of them embark on their harrowing journey, they discover shocking truths, hidden secrets, and become entwined in a twisted form of therapy, one in which innocent people will die.
Starring David Keyes, Darran Cockrill, Stewart Tighe
Director Ross Shepherd